Ambassador of Belarus I.Petrishenko meets the Ambassador of Denmark and the representative of the Faroe Islands

07 December 2017

07-12-2017

On December 6, 2017 in the Embassy of Belarus in Moscow hosted the meeting of the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Republic of Belarus to the Russian Federation, Igor Petrishenko, with the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Kingdom of Denmark to the Russian Federation and the Republic of Belarus non-resident, Thomas Winkler, as well as the representative of the Faroe Islands to the Russian Federation, Bjorn Kunoy.

During the meeting the sides discussed the topical issues of bilateral political and trade-economic cooperation. Particular attention was paid to the issues of the development of investment cooperation, expansion of the legal framework of bilateral relations, as well as possible areas of economic cooperation with the Faroe Islands.

Background information: Diplomatic relations between the Republic of Belarus and the Kingdom of Denmark were established in February 1992. In 2016, mutual trade amounted to 94.6 million dollars.
